Character Profile: Peng Shujin, male, from Huangshi, Hubei. Young writer, poet, representative of “Great Poeticism”. He is a member of the Chinese Poetry Society, a member of the Chinese Couplet Association, a member of the Chinese Poetry Society, and a member of the Chinese Prose Society. Chairman of the Council of “Young Writers”, editor-in-chief of “Literary Perspective”, resident writer of “Qilu Evening News”, and editor of “Chu Tiansheng Screen News”. His works have been published in books, periodicals and media, and have been translated into more than ten versions in English, French, Russian, Italian, Japanese, German, and Western.
